  "account": "The Coalition has outlined a comprehensive plan for comprehensive educational reform in Australia, which includes removing cross-curricular units on Indigenous history and Asian studies. In their place, students would learn more about Western values, such as civics, literature, and philosophy. The party would also streamline pathways for future teachers to address staffing shortages. Shadow Education Minister Julian Leeser declared that the reforms would restore excellence in education, as academic standards have been declining. The Coalition's plan also includes flying the Australian flag in all schools to foster national pride. Leeser suggested teaching pathways for military veterans to address rising classroom disruption and support a return to a one-year teacher accreditation system, as the longer qualification period led to more teachers not entering the profession.",
  "summary": "The Coalition's proposed education overhaul includes plans to fast-track teaching accreditation and create pathways for military veterans to help with classroom discipline. The plan also involves changes to the curriculum, with a focus on teaching \"national pride\" and \"Western values\".\n\nAccording to The Guardian Australia, this would involve cutting content on Aboriginal and Torres Strait Islander histories and culture, Australia's engagement with Asia, and sustainability from the Australian curriculum. The changes were revealed by shadow education minister Julian Leeser during a speech to an education conference in Sydney.\n\nOpposition education spokesman Julian Leeser has stated that Indigenous history and cultural studies must be pared back due to falling test results, as reported by The Age and The Sydney Morning Herald.",
